Cord blood chemical may reveal clues about newborn weight
Knowledge-focused CompletedThis study measured a substance called preptin in the umbilical cord blood of 72 newborns. Simple blood test may spot hidden blood vessel damage in kids with growth issues
Knowledge-focused CompletedThis completed study looked at whether a blood test for a substance called ADMA can measure blood vessel health in children with growth hormone deficiency or those born small for their age. New method could help tiny preemies grow better
Knowledge-focused CompletedThis study looked at 100 preterm babies who were small for their gestational age and needed IV nutrition.
